First, please stop your server.
When your server is stopped, please switch it to Advanced mode.
This is necessary because we need to edit the PCServer-KFEngine.ini
.
So, click on PCServer-KFEngine.ini
in the white column on the left.
In the text editor that appears, you then create anywhere:
[OnlineSubsystemSteamworks.KFWorkshopSteamworks]
Next, you need the WorkshopID of the mods you want to use.
You can get this from the URL in the browser:
https://steamcommunity.com/sharedfiles/filedetails/?id=2222630586
So, in this example the ID would be 2222630586.
You then enter this under the line you created above as follows:
ServerSubscribedWorkshopItems=2222630586
So, the whole thing should now look like this:
[OnlineSubsystemSteamworks.KFWorkshopSteamworks.] ServerSubscribedWorkshopItems=2222630586
For each mod you want to use you have to create a new line.
So, with multiple mods it would look like this:
[OnlineSubsystemSteamworks.KFWorkshopSteamworks.] ServerSubscribedWorkshopItems=2222630586 ServerSubscribedWorkshopItems=643383080 ServerSubscribedWorkshopItems=682290186
Next, find the [IpDrv.TcpNetDriver]
section.
Add the following line below it:DownloadManagers=OnlineSubsystemSteamworks.SteamWorkshopDownload
.
Lastly, save your changes by clicking Save.
